What is the South Dakota Professional Administrators Practices and Standards Commission?

The South Dakota Professional Administrators Practices and Standards Commission consists of seven members:

             (1)      Five representative members who are employed as full-time administrators: two who are principals, two who are chief administrators of school districts offering an accredited twelve-year program of education, and one who is employed in an administrative capacity other than previously listed;
             (2)      One representative who is a school board member; and

             (3)      One representative from the general public who is neither an administrator nor a school board member and who is a parent of a pupil attending an approved twelve-year program of education.
